Nationals vs. Reds Series Betting Line – May 29

The Nationals vs. Reds series betting line for Friday had Washington with some value at -121 on the road and Cincinnati at +112.  The total was set at 7.5. 

PITCHING MATCHUP: Nationals RH Stephen Strasburg (3-5, 6.50 ERA) vs. Reds RH Anthony DeSclafani (2-4, 3.46)

Strasburg is 1-1 with a 5.50 ERA in three all-time starts against Washington. 

DeSclafani will draw his first career start against the Nationals after holding them scoreless in three relief outings last year as a member of the Miami Marlins.

The Reds enter this series having gone 1-10 in their last 11 overall so this is hardly a team any sports bettor wants to be backing.   They have scored three or fewer runs in seven of their last ten games overall. 

It’s interesting to note that six of the last seven in this series have stayed UNDER the current total.  There were some books offering the total at 8.
